Output fbfc37e0ba5ca2e13058dfd8cb36ba3fa167709ede1dc032dcd866bcb0c5cd69:2

value
1015000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efa6f0a52104326d815db2b726dcbce285130f0e OP_EQUAL
address
3PYBQb1PNGnYaiaT4gYeVKVLLscj8EdGxV
transaction
fbfc37e0ba5ca2e13058dfd8cb36ba3fa167709ede1dc032dcd866bcb0c5cd69
confirmations
136384
spent
true